I think there is a lot of potential for someone to adapt the later books in the Anne of Green Gables series (like Anne’s House of Dreams —Rainbow Valley). The series could be split between early 20th century medical drama by following Gilbert’s Doctor career and the drama that Anne is consumed with via the town gossip and the children. And of course peppered throughout would be really wholesome moments of the Blythes being one big chaotic loving family.
What this series could include:
- Anne’s wild adventures in matchmaking (at one point she goes to such great lengths to set up a couple she throws a party at her house that gets so out of hand people end of breaking blythe family heirlooms)
-Gilbert’s life as a doctor. The books don’t give us much detail on who he treats and why they require his services, but i think this leaves open an exciting possibility for someone adapting the series to develop storylines around medical practices that were common at the time. Medical history is pretty fascinating
-Town drama. THERE IS SO MUCH. And quite a bit could be expanded upon. For example there is one lady who keeps buying lacey night gowns and pretending to be sick so that Gilbert will go over to see her, which Gilbert is not amused by but Anne and Susan Baker think it’s kind of funny
-the children’s chaos. Anne and Gilbert have six kids and they all get into their fair share of trouble. It can be quite funny at times and would be interesting to see since no adaptations go far enough in the timeline to feature all their kids
-Anne’s foreword thinking takes on motherhood (for the time period) absolutely gives me life. At one point in the books it mentions that Anne read a medical journal by some dude that said mothers shouldn’t kiss their sons goodnight because it will make them soft or something and she said the hell with this toxic masculinity this man knows nothing. i will show my little boys as much affection and comfort as my girls because all children deserve love and comfort
- Anne and Diana being wine moms when they reunite. If i am remembering correctly they drink courant again when they reunite as a nod to their first tea party together and they talk all about their families
-anne’s poetical son walter blythe. A lot of other people in the town think walter is too much into poetry but anne is like NO THATS MY BOY and i would love to see anne encouraging her poet son since we know that she always loved poetry as a kid too but was hardly ever allowed to indulge in it
- the whole absolute wild rollercoaster of emotions the last chapter Anne of Ingleside is where Anne thinks Gilbert doesn’t love her anymore and she is really tired and stressed and begins to feel unhappy with her life. Then they meet up with christine stewart in their anniversary and she is flirting with Gilbert a bunch and Anne thinks well rip my marriage BUT THEN when they get home Gilbert sweeps her off her feet and reveals that he has been really stressed lately about some dying patient but its all good now and while they were at the party the very special anniversary gift that he ordered for her weeks ago finally arrived but he was so nervous it wasn’t going to arrive on time so he didn’t mention it and also that he has noticed they were both quite stressed lately so he has planned like a second honeymoon for them in london around the same time as a doctors conference. Anne is all like omg you still love me? And gilbert is like hell yeah never stopped
-speaking of anne and gilbert’s trip to london...they just leave all their kids with marilla during this time, so i would love to see marilla to lovingly lose her mind while watching all her grandkids for weeks. And in a show adaptation this could be contrasted with whatever is going down at the medical conference in london that anne and gilbert are at
-also there is so much opportunity for comedy amongst the drama like in the books gilbert and anne come home late one night and gilbert breaks through a kitchen window to get inside his own home
-and as far as wholesome family moments go i would love see the christmas where Gilbert dresses up as Santa to tell their kids stories and pass out presents
